Well, that didn’t long. After only seven weeks of coursework in my Data Science program I have decided that it’s not for me. I can rationalize all I want but it basically boils down to the fact that I value my free time much more than I realized.
This really came to light during the six-part mid-term, which took me over twelve hours to complete. Although it is somewhat comforting to know that I was not alone (over 50% of the class fell into this category) it was still a wake-up call. Did I want to spend the next few years of my life doing homework every weekend?
It was a tough decision. The good thing is that I get my evenings and weekends back for more personal and family activities.
